Which of the following statements is true regarding the maintenance of solar energy appliances?

The statement regarding the maintenance of solar energy appliances that is true is that they must have clear access. This is essential for ensuring that maintenance personnel can easily reach and service the system. Regular maintenance tasks often involve inspecting, cleaning, or repairing components, which can be impeded if the appliances are located in areas that are difficult to access. Clear access helps ensure that the equipment operates efficiently and effectively, ultimately prolonging its lifespan and maximizing its energy output.

While the other options may emphasize aspects of placement and design, they do not reflect critical operational requirements. For instance, solar energy appliances should not necessarily be located in dark areas, as they need sunlight for optimal operation. Likewise, being completely enclosed would not facilitate regular maintenance and could interfere with the effective capture of solar energy. Ambient lighting is also not a relevant factor for the maintenance of solar appliances, as they rely primarily on direct sunlight rather than artificial light sources for their operation.
